| BEGIN_TEST(TestRecentlyUsedBit) |
| // Put twenty items in region. LRU is set to 10. |
| // So 10 through 19 should be in region (started at 0) |
| // get 15 so it is marked recently used. |
| // put 9 more... check that 15 was skipped for eviction. |
| // put 1 more... 15 should then have been evicted. |
| CacheHelper& cacheHelper = CacheHelper::getHelper(); |
| RegionPtr regionPtr; |
| cacheHelper.createLRURegion( fwtest_Name, regionPtr ); |
| cout << regionPtr->getFullPath() << endl; |
| // put more than 10 items... verify limit is held. |
| uint32_t i; |
| char buf[100]; |
| for( i = 0; i < 20; i++ ) { |
| sprintf( buf, "%d", i ); |
| CacheableKeyPtr key = CacheableKey::create( buf ); |
| sprintf( buf, "value of %d", i ); |
| CacheableStringPtr valuePtr = cacheHelper.createCacheable( buf ); |
| regionPtr->put( key, valuePtr); |
| } |
| sprintf( buf, "%d", 15 ); |
| CacheableStringPtr value2Ptr; |
| CacheableKeyPtr key2 = CacheableKey::create( buf ); |
| value2Ptr = dynCast<CacheableStringPtr>( regionPtr->get( key2 ) ); |
| ASSERT(value2Ptr != NULLPTR, "expected to find key 15 in cache."); |
| for( i = 20; i < 35; i++ ) { |
| sprintf( buf, "%d", i ); |
| CacheableKeyPtr key = CacheableKey::create( buf ); |
| CacheableStringPtr valuePtr = cacheHelper.createCacheable( buf ); |
| regionPtr->put( key, valuePtr ); |
| VectorOfCacheableKey vecKeys; |
| regionPtr->keys( vecKeys ); |
| cacheHelper.showKeys( vecKeys ); |
| ASSERT( vecKeys.size() == 10, "expected more entries" ); |
| } |
| ASSERT( regionPtr->containsKey( key2 ), "expected to find key 15 in cache." ); |
| { |
| sprintf( buf, "%d", 35 ); |
| CacheableKeyPtr key = CacheableKey::create( buf ); |
| CacheableStringPtr valuePtr = cacheHelper.createCacheable( buf ); |
| regionPtr->put( key, valuePtr ); |
| VectorOfCacheableKey vecKeys; |
| regionPtr->keys( vecKeys ); |
| cacheHelper.showKeys( vecKeys ); |
| ASSERT( vecKeys.size() == 10, "expected more entries" ); |
| } |
| ASSERT( regionPtr->containsKey( key2 ) == false, "15 should have been evicted." ); |
| |
| END_TEST(TestRecentlyUsedBit) |
